Description

7-Octen-3-Yn-2-One (9Ci) is a specialized aliphatic enynone compound with the CAS registry number 82523-30-6. This molecule is valued for its unique conjugated system of a ketone, alkene, and alkyne, making it a versatile and reactive building block in advanced organic synthesis. It is primarily sought after by research chemists and process development scientists in the pharmaceutical, agrochemical, and fragrance industries for constructing complex molecular architectures.

Basic Information

Product Name 7-Octen-3-Yn-2-One (9Ci)
CAS No. 82523-30-6
Molecular Formula C8H10O
Molecular Weight 122.16 g/mol
Synonyms 7-Octen-3-yn-2-one; 3-Octen-6-yn-2-one; 2-Octen-5-yn-4-one (tautomer); 1-Hepten-5-yn-3-one; (E)-7-Octen-3-yn-2-one; (Z)-7-Octen-3-yn-2-one; Octenynone

Storage

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ated place at room temperature (15-25°C) under an inert atmosphere such as nitrogen or argon to prevent oxidation. Keep away from heat, sparks, and open flames.
